Solar inverters play a crucial role in converting the direct current (DC) generated by solar panels into alternating current (AC) for household use. However, like any technology, they can encounter issues. In this article, we will explore mastering solar inverter problems: 8 regular concerns solved to help you maintain optimal performance.

1. Overheating Issues

One of the most common problems with solar inverters is overheating. This can occur due to poor ventilation or excessive ambient temperatures. If your inverter is overheating, it may shut down to protect itself. To prevent this, ensure that the inverter is installed in a shaded, well-ventilated area. Regularly check for dust accumulation on the inverter's cooling vents.

2. Inverter Not Turning On

Have you ever faced a situation where your inverter simply won’t turn on? This could be due to a blown fuse or a tripped circuit breaker. Check your electrical panel for any issues. 3. Low Power Output

Another frequent concern is low power output from the inverter. This can be caused by shading on the solar panels, dirt accumulation, or even faulty wiring. Regular maintenance and cleaning of the panels can significantly improve performance. If you notice a consistent drop in output, consider having a technician inspect your system.

4. Error Codes and Alerts

Many modern inverters come equipped with error codes to indicate specific issues. Familiarizing yourself with these codes can save you time and frustration. 5. Ground Faults

Ground faults can occur when there is an unintended path for current to flow to the ground. This can be dangerous and may cause the inverter to shut down. Regular inspections and proper installation can help mitigate this risk. If you suspect a ground fault, it is crucial to seek professional assistance immediately.

6. Communication Failures

Inverters often communicate with monitoring systems to provide performance data. If you experience communication failures, check the connections and ensure that your internet connection is stable. 7. Inverter Age and Wear

Like any electronic device, solar inverters have a lifespan. If your inverter is nearing the end of its expected life, it may start to show signs of wear. Regular maintenance can extend its life, but eventually, replacement may be necessary. Keeping track of your inverter's age is essential for proactive management.
